Concrete leveling services involve the process of restoring evenness and stability to uneven or sunken concrete surfaces. This typically includes assessing the affected area, injecting specialized materials beneath the slab to lift it back into place, and ensuring a smooth, level finish. The goal is to correct existing issues without the need for complete replacement, making it a practical solution for maintaining the integrity and appearance of concrete structures.

This service helps address common problems such as tripping hazards, uneven walkways, and cracked or settled driveways. When concrete shifts or sinks over time, it can pose safety risks and diminish curb appeal. Concrete leveling provides a cost-effective way to remedy these issues, preventing further deterioration and avoiding more extensive repairs or replacements down the line.

The overview below groups typical Concrete Leveling proj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in York, PA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Cost Range - Concrete leveling services typically cost between $500 and $2,500 depending on the size and extent of the area. For example, small residential slabs may be closer to $500, while larger driveways could reach $2,000 or more.

Per Square Foot - The average price per square foot for concrete leveling usually falls between $3 and $7. This can vary based on the condition of the concrete and accessibility of the site.

Factors Affecting Cost - Prices can fluctuate based on the severity of the settling and the type of repair needed. More significant unevenness or extensive areas may increase the overall cost beyond typical ranges.

Additional Expenses - Some projects may incur extra charges for surface preparation or repair of underlying issues. Contact local pros to get an accurate estimate tailored to specific concrete leveling needs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is concrete leveling? Concrete leveling is a process that raises and restores sunken or uneven concrete surfaces, providing a smooth and level finish.

How long does concrete leveling typically take? The duration varies depending on the size of the area, but most projects can be completed within a few hours to a day.

Is concrete leveling suitable for all types of concrete slabs? Concrete leveling is generally suitable for driveways, sidewalks, patios, and other flat surfaces that have settled or shifted.

Will concrete leveling prevent future settling? While it restores the surface, it does not prevent future settling, which may require additional foundation or soil stabilization measures.
